On the Brink: Why Monarch Butterflies Need Endangered Species Act Protection Now
With vivid black and orange wing patterns and extraordinary long-distance migrations, Monarch butterflies are beloved cross-cultural icons of endurance, transformation, and resilience. Yet despite their cherished status, Monarch butterflies are highly imperiled.
